All three Pick Hits are from Viz this month, but they couldn’t be more different: Junji Ito ladles on the uncanny horror in his usual fashion, two teens escape insomnia together, and an overly strong hero gets caught up in a battle between factions of a shape-shifting yakuza family. Each of these stories appeals to a different group of readers—horror, romance, action—and two of the three have anime scheduled in the near future to bolster their popularity, while the third is by the creator of another Viz best-seller.

What It’s About: A collection of short stories by horror master Junji Ito, who has a knack for depicting bizarre intrusions into everyday life: A girl’s tongue turns into a slug, a man is tormented by someone calling from the sole window of the house next door to him, and siblings have a car accident in a graveyard filled with eerie tombstones.
Why It’s a Pick Hit: For years, there was always an Ito title in the top 20. While his popularity has fallen off a bit, it’s likely to pick up again when the new anime Junji Ito Maniac: Japanese Tales of the Macabre premieres on Netflix on January 19.

What It’s About: A boy with a sleeping disorder hides out in his school’s defunct observatory to catch a quick nap and discovers a girl with the same problem got there first. They also learn that they sleep better in each other’s company, sothey turn the old astronomy lab into their secret hideout.
Why It’s a Pick Hit: This series is popular enough that 11 volumes have been published in Japan so far, and both an anime and a live-action adaptation are scheduled for later this year.

What It’s About: Yakuza and yokai: Maruo, a young man who dreams of being a manga hero someday,helps the daughter of a recently deceased yakuza boss out of a tight spot and finds himself in the middle of a mob war, one where the warring sides are not just gangsters, they are ayashimon, a type of shape-shifting yokai.
Why It’s a Pick Hit: That plot description hits a lot of manga tropes, mixing yakuza and yokai and a guy who sounds a lot like the protagonist of One Punch Man.What’s more, it’s a Shonen Jump title, and it’s by the creator of Hell’s Paradise: Jigokuraku.
